I have a Garmin Epix Pro (they might have discontinued the model) with amoled screen. There are about 10 different factory watch faces with multiple colors to pick from, including analog watch hand choices, and there are many more faces you can download.

I get 16 days between charges on the 47mm size (beats the pants off an Apple watch). One caveat, if I do a mountain bike ride and turn on the satellite activity tracking it burns 25 to 40% of the battery.
